 
                April 20 — Sens. Chris Van Hollen and John Kennedy
20 April - 47 minsSen. Chris Van Hollen (D-Md.) details his meeting with Kilmar Abrego Garcia, the man wrongly deported to El Salvador by the Trump administration. Sen. John Kennedy (R-La.) weighs in on the Trump administration’s clash with the courts. Peter Baker, María Teresa Kumar, Marc Short and Melanie Zanona join the roundtable.
 
                    
            Meet the Press NOW — October 31
FBI Director Kash Patel says the FBI thwarted an alleged terrorist attack planned for Halloween weekend in Michigan. Two federal judges rule in separate cases challenging the Trump administration’s decision to halt SNAP funding. Director of the White House National Economic Council Kevin Hassett reacts to the rulings. California Attorney General Rob Bonta lays out the status of his suit against the Trump administration over food assistance.

            Meet the Press NOW — October 30
President Trump instructs the Pentagon to resume nuclear testing after a more than three decade pause. Trump meets with Chinese President Xi Jinping with the goal of easing trade tensions. The government shutdown nears the one-month mark as federal food assistance is set to lapse. NYC mayoral candidate Zohran Mamdani leads polls by double digits ahead of Election Day.

            Meet the Press NOW — October 29
President Trump rounds out his tour of Asia with a meeting with Xi Jinping to discuss a potential trade deal. Rep. Chris Deluzio joins Meet the Press NOW as Congress remains deadlocked and the government shutdown causes a gap in federal food assistance programs. Hurricane Melissa barrels through the Caribbean causing major flooding and fatalities.

            Meet the Press NOW — October 28
Hurricane Melissa makes landfall in Jamaica as a category 5 storm. President Trump is in Japan where he met the country’s newly elected prime minister and touted the use of the U.S. military to achieve his top priorities. NBC News International Correspondent Matt Bradley reports live from Tel Aviv, Israel as Prime Minister Netanyahu orders strikes on Gaza. NBC News National Political Correspondent Steve Kornacki analyzes the latest poll in the New York City mayoral race.

            Meet the Press NOW — October 27
The government shutdown is set to enter its fifth week as the U.S. Department of Agriculture warns it will stop distributing SNAP benefits beginning November 1st. Rep. Don Davis (D-N.C.) discusses the impact the shutdown is having on his constituents and efforts by Republicans to redistrict him out of his seat. Ontario Premier Doug Ford reacts to President Trump’s escalating trade war with Canada.
